Molly Not Mating??

I have a black molly that I pretty sure is a female, I've had her for weeks and she is not mating with the male (he would chase her but she just didn't want to be bothered). I just put another male in there and its doesn't seem like he is interested in her either. Whats up with that? I excepted he to get pregnant by now but no signs of pregnancy. Anyone have any idea why? I attach a pic of her.

when you stock livebearers , you need 1 male to 3-4 fems...otherwise the males will hound/harrass her so bad, she could die....so id return the new male or go get 5-8 more fems if you have the room...then in time they will spawn ....you will be wondering what to do with all the babies very soon im sure

My male platy completely ignores the females that are pregnant until right after they've dropped a batch of fry. So, it could be that she's pregnant, just not showing yet, which would explain why the male isn't interested. And like Shawnie said, more females is better. I have four females and one male (actually, technically five females since my oldest fry is a female, but she's not old enough to mate yet...should get some interesting babies out of her, though...she's a sunset coral dwarf and the only male is a dawn/parrot) and he is in seventh heaven and none of the girls gets harrassed.
